Measuring What Matters: Key Metrics for Productivity Reporting

In the dynamic realm of modern business, quantifying productivity is paramount. To truly grasp your team's performance, you need to utilize the right metrics. Identifying key performance indicators (KPIs) that align with your targets is crucial for providing a accurate picture of progress. A well-structured system should highlight these metrics, enabling data-driven strategies.

  • Consider metrics like project completion rate, task throughput, and customer satisfaction to measure overall productivity.
  • Moreover, track individual performance to identify areas of excellence.
  • Regularly review these metrics to pinpoint trends and adjust strategies accordingly.
